Fudgy Brownies

These fudgy brownies are rich, gooey, and incredibly easy to make with minimal ingredients, perfect for any occasion.
Prep Time 10 minutes
Cook Time 25 minutes
Total Time 35 minutes
Course Dessert, Snack
Cuisine American
Servings 12 servings
Calories 200 kcal

Ingredients
  

Brownie Ingredients

  • 1 cup unsalted butter
  • 2 cups granulated sugar Can substitute brown sugar for a chewier texture.
  • 4 large eggs
  • 1 teaspoon vanilla extract
  • 1 cup all-purpose flour Can use a 1:1 gluten-free flour blend if needed.
  • 1 cup cocoa powder Use high-quality cocoa powder for better flavor.
  • 1/2 teaspoon salt
  • 1/2 teaspoon baking powder

Instructions
 

Preparation

  • Preheat your oven to 350°F (175°C). Grease and line a 9x13 inch baking pan.
  • In a medium saucepan, melt the butter over low heat. Remove from heat and stir in the sugar, eggs, and vanilla.
  • Beat in the cocoa, flour, salt, and baking powder. Spread the batter into the prepared pan.

Baking

  • Bake for 20 to 25 minutes, or until the brownie begins to pull away from the edges of the pan.
  • Let cool before cutting into squares.

Notes

Serve warm or at room temperature. Top with vanilla ice cream or whipped cream, and sprinkle with powdered sugar or chocolate sauce for decoration. Store in an airtight container at room temperature for up to 3 days. Refrigerate for up to a week, or freeze for 2 to 3 months. Avoid overmixing the batter and check for doneness using a toothpick.
